The Miter Saw Rental Market size was valued at USD 1.5 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 2.7 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 8.1% from 2024 to 2030.
The Miter Saw Rental Market is categorized into several applications that suit the needs of different sectors, including household, industrial, commercial, and others. Each of these applications serves distinct purposes and contributes to the growing demand for miter saw rentals across regions. Miter saws are essential tools in cutting precise angles in wood, metal, and other materials, making them indispensable in various settings. The demand for rental services is driven by the affordability and flexibility offered to end users who only need the tool for a specific period or project. Renting miter saws has become increasingly popular as businesses and homeowners seek to avoid the high upfront costs associated with purchasing these tools. Additionally, the increasing trend towards DIY (Do-It-Yourself) projects in households and smaller-scale commercial operations has further stimulated the rental market.

What is a miter saw used for?
A miter saw is used for making precise cuts at various angles, often used in woodworking, flooring, and construction projects.
Can I rent a miter saw for a short-term project?
Yes, many rental services offer miter saws for short-term use, making them ideal for small home improvement or construction projects.
How much does it cost to rent a miter saw?
The rental cost can vary depending on the model and duration, but generally, prices range from $30 to $100 per day.
Are miter saws available for rent at home improvement stores?
Yes, many home improvement stores offer miter saw rentals, either in-store or through their online platforms.
What types of miter saws are available for rent?
Rental companies typically offer compound, sliding, and dual-bevel miter saws, depending on the project needs.
